Overwhelmed by well written minds,
Romantic sentences,
Outrageous statements
And quotes of freedom
That invade minds
With overwhelming authority.
Dictatorship in the form of paragraphs,
Dictating know-hows;
How to live,
How to think,
How to love,
And how to forget.
Words that turn contemporary lives
Into romantic lives
With modern literature kind of thinking,
Roaring at our minds,
Illuminating brains
Of renaissance hearts.
Artificial hearts created by books,
Angry minds come to the surface
Because of authors,
Making them shout and scream for freedom.
Bite and chew those books,
And spit them at ignorant minds.
Love literature,
But love it well.

Duarte N. Nobrega was born in Madeira, Portugal in 1996. He's a holder of a BA in Languages and Business studies from University of Madeira. He's a screenwriter, a novelist and a poet. His first sold script, a crime/drama, titled "Dices, Blood and Sand" has been sold to an indie producer from Los Angeles. Duarte's fiction and poetry has been published in Twenty-Two Twenty-Eight Literary Magazine, several times in Teach Write by Katie Winkler and in Birmingham Arts Journal, and in the Brazilian literary magazine Mirada Janela.
